    Some advise needed

    Hi,
    I am new in here. I have got a battery operated Buggy. Recently i have used the charger provided to charge my 7.2 volt battery. However when i switch on the charger, there is a chao ta smell coming out from it.

    The charger have a small red bulb on it. At first, the red bulb emit red light but a few min later, the red light diminished.

    Is it that the charger is burn? Any idea what results to this? Thanks in advance for the advice.

      #3
      Something is short circuited it seems.

      Unplug your charger, dismantle it and see if any bare contacts that shouldn't be touching are in contact.

      Charger must be UNPLUGGED!
